PROFESSIONAL DEVELOPMENT
This year’s professional development theme was G-d and Spirituality, which carried through our Rimon Series, Yom Iyun and Early Childhood Education Conference. Many times children have questions about G-d, and teachers are unsure of how to answer them. We wanted to give teachers the opportunity to consider how G-d enters their lives and to contemplate their own relationship with G-d. In turn, this personal exploration better enables them to do the same for their students, creating an environment in their classrooms and schools that invites spiritual exploration. Rabbi Lawrence Kushner helped provide inspiration in this journey as the keynote speaker at CJE’s Yom Iyun in January.
Looking ahead to the coming program year, professional development will focus on Connections. It will include spiritual aspects—connections between people and G-d and connections between individuals and the community through mitzvot. It will include relational aspects—connections between teachers and parents, teachers and students, students and students, teachers and teachers. It will also include scientific aspects, such as what brain research has to say about the way children learn. It will also include specific pedagogy that teachers can use to help foster these connections.
